What Have We Been Learning?

This Autumn term we are starting to develop our phonics knowledge and put it into practice by learning to blend these sounds for reading.  We are also starting to develop our knowledge of letter formation.  In Maths we will be starting to look at each number to ten in great depth, getting comfortable with counting to 20 and backwards from 10.  We will also be starting to explore colour, shape and positional language.

Our theme for the first half-term is Marvelous Me and Traditional Tales and Customs after our half-term break.  We will be exploring our unique differences and the seasonal changes of Autumn. In PE we will be learning Gymnastics and an introduction to PE skills such as agility, balance and co-ordination. We will be exploring printing and the art of Tracy McGuiness-Kelly as well as plenty of art and craft activities as we explore the traditions of Harvest, Bonfire Night, Diwali and of course Christmas.
